
KBS 뉴스24 live feed is a reliable window into Korean news, no flash, just substance. It's South Korea's public-service news channel, meaning press conferences run long and analysis gets time to breathe. The morning block is heavy on domestic politics; evenings bring international coverage with English clips subtitled in Korean. If you want to watch KBS 뉴스24 online, the stream is stable and clean, even during breaking events. This is General tv South Korea at its most functional: no opinion shows, no shouting panels, just reporters doing their job. The anchors speak at a measured cadence, and the graphics are minimal, a sidebar with headlines, a ticker at the bottom. There's no dramatic music under breaking news. That restraint is rare in Korean television, where even weather reports can feel like an action movie. KBS 뉴스24 trusts its viewers to pay attention. That's refreshing. The pace might frustrate viewers used to faster commercial news, but for anyone serious about following Korea's political and social landscape, this is the channel to keep on. It's not exciting, it's essential.
